[Affected versions]:
- Firefox Beta 71.0b5 - Build ID: 20191028110005
- Firefox Nightly 72.0a1 - Build ID: 20191030050308
[Affected Platforms]:
- All Windows
- All Mac
- All Linux
[Prerequisites]:
- Have a new Firefox profile.
- You are connected to "Firefox Sync".
[Steps to reproduce]:
- Open the browser with the profile from prerequisites.
- Navigate to any URL that ends in PDF (e.g. https://www.adobe.com/content/dam/acom/en/devnet/acrobat/pdfs/pdf_open_parameters.pdf ).
- Observe the right part of the "Address Bar".
[Expected result]:
- The "CFR Recommendation" button is displayed in the right part of the "Address Bar".
[Actual result]:
- Only the "Page actions", "Save to Pocket" and "Bookmark this page" buttons are displayed.

This was due to a targeting issue that required the user to not be logged in. The new updated targeting is "firefoxVersion >= 71 && userPrefs.cfrFeatures" and has been deployed to Remote Settings production.
